Red Hood’s Logo: A Symbol with a Hidden Meaning

The debate surrounding Jason Todd’s bat-centered logo gained attention prominently in the 2016 comics series Red Hood and the Outlaws, crafted by Scott Lobdell and Dexter Soy. In a storyline involving the villainous Black Mask and his Superman clone, Red Hood’s emblem becomes a focal point, revealing more than just a badge of identity—it signals an emotional tether and a complex psychological dimension.

During a tense dinner scene in Red Hood and the Outlaws #3, Jason is directly questioned by Black Mask about the bat emblem. Jason initially downplays it, suggesting he wears it simply to “yank Batman’s wings,” implying a playful antagonism. However, as their confrontation escalates in Red Hood and the Outlaws #5, Black Mask insinuates the symbol acts as a “leash,” keeping Jason tethered to Batman’s shadow. This reveals that the logo is more than just a symbol of affiliation—it betrays Jason’s status as an “errant child” seeking a father’s approval, deepening the character’s emotional narrative.

Why is the Bat Symbol a Tactical Mistake for Red Hood?

In the dangerous streets of Gotham, where deception and anonymity can mean the difference between life and death, Red Hood’s choice to display a bat symbol openly is perplexing. The Gotham Underworld doesn’t know his history or his boundaries. Criminals are unaware of his personal connections or his moral limits, making the bat sign potentially a liability, especially when Red Hood works undercover.

This emblem, instead of masking his identity, essentially shouts his connection to Batman, which can spark suspicion and make his operations riskier. As Black Mask pointed out, the symbol is like a “leash”—offering enemies a psychological edge by exposing Jason’s vulnerabilities, particularly his unresolved issues related to Batman and his own past.

Over time, Red Hood has experimented with different logos. Yet, the persistent use of the bat emblem keeps tying him back to the Bat-Family legacy, hinting at a fractured bond and a broken heart that he literally wears on his chest. While this can be seen as an expression of identity and pain, in the gritty realities of Gotham’s criminal landscape, it is undeniably a strategic misstep.

The Potential Tactical Advantage of Red Hood’s Bat Symbol

On the other hand, the choice to retain a Batman-esque insignia may not be purely accidental. Given Jason Todd’s extensive experience navigating Gotham’s perilous streets, the bat symbol could also serve a subtle purpose. The notoriety of Batman’s “no kill” rule is well-known even among Gotham’s worst criminals. Criminals understand that Batman and his immediate allies seek to incapacitate or rehabilitate rather than to kill.

In stark contrast, Jason Todd’s Red Hood persona is willing to cross lines that Batman won’t, making him a harsher enforcer of justice. When criminals spot the bat symbol on Red Hood’s chest, they might mistakenly lower their guard, assuming his approach aligns with Batman’s non-lethal methods. This unexpected perception could provide Red Hood a critical edge, enabling him to act more decisively and catch his targets off guard.

Furthermore, the bat emblem may appeal to criminals who are fascinated or obsessed with Batman. Some villains become drawn to any narrative involving the Bat-Family, hoping to prove themselves or earn respect through confrontation. For these types, Red Hood’s logo might be an irresistible bait, pulling them into a deadly game that Jason is more than prepared to win.
